Key Responsibilities:

Working as part of a team, the role holder is responsible for the production of Enterprise level Service & Process Packages, including Service Designs, supporting process and procedures, system data, templates, work instructions, plans, RAID, knowledge articles and training material.


  • Produce Formal Service Requirement Assessments (SRAs) to ensure that proposed service solutions arising from any new/changed service requirements are aligned to the overall Technology Services service architecture and end-to-end service model. 
  • Ensure that the service design deliverables (e.g. Service Design Packs, Operational Working Agreements, Operational Level Agreements) are consistent with and aligned to the wider Technology Services service architecture and end-to-end service model.  
  • Own and develop templates and standards for all team output within the Service Ecosystem Producing service designs which ensure that support for the new service is comprehensive, efficient and reuses existing capability. 
  • Own and deliver end to end packages with the view of ‘what do we need to operate’; this will involve engagement at the conception of a project through to testing and supporting Operational Acceptance/Live Service Criteria.
  • Developing and documenting the proposed service design for the integration and implementation of solutions, working with and across other areas of the business to ensure that the requirements are included in business cases, project plans, supplier procurements and Service Design Packages.
  • Exercising strong stakeholder management skills to drive completion of a service design, including brokering decisions and bridging technical and business disputes by weighing up risk, complexity impact and deliverability. 
  • Ensure Service management solutions being proposed for the programme are fit for purpose, meeting related business and regulatory requirements.
  • Define appropriate monitoring and reporting required for the various services being defined and managed by IT. 
  • Ensure the plans for the delivery of Service management is fit for purpose. 
  • Provide challenge into the design and delivery process in regard to detailed Design and solution. 
  • Act as overall Service management authority.
  • Attend the Technical Design authority and follow the governance associated with it.

Person Specification


Essential

  • A strong operational understanding of service supply chains.
  • Experience of developing service-based process and procedures in a commercial environment.
  • An understanding of how technology, process, tools and people combine together to provide effective solutions.
  • Development of complex IT services including customer liaison management. Good knowledge of ITIL v3 and v4 showing knowledge of ITIL alignment with DevOps and Agile principles and practices.
  • Experience of developing SLAs and operational procedures in a commercial environment. Good strategic planning and organisational skills.
  • Demonstrable experience in Service Architecture, and Service Design for major IT systems and services.
  • Works in a fast-paced, evolving environment and uses an iterative method and flexible approach to enable rapid delivery, with an agile mindset to all aspects of work. 
  • The ability to write coherent, concise, and readable technical documentation.


Desirable

  • Knowledge of financial management, cost centre control and project planning and delivery. 
  • Knowledge of ISO 20000-1.
